Имя: Пароль:
1C
1С v8
Как отладить ошибку при установке обновления по конкретной процедуре?
0 wms
 
27.12.18
13:03
1С:Предприятие 8.3 (8.3.13.1644)
1С:ERP Управление строительной организацией 2.4 (2.4.6.160)
При установке этого 160 релиза в тестовой базе всю ночь выполнялись процедуры обновления и в конце выдало ошибку:
Процедура "РегистрыНакопления.РасчетыСКлиентами.ОбработатьДанныеДляПереходаНаНовуюВерсию" обработки данных завершилась с ошибкой:

{ОбщийМодуль.ОбновлениеИнформационнойБазыСлужебный.Модуль(6456)}: Превышено допустимое количество запусков процедуры обновления.

Сегодня еще раз повторно запустил дообновление.но, тоже уже несколько часов что то типа делает. в ЖР постоянно пишет только Выполняется процедура обновления "РегистрыНакопления.РасчетыСКлиентами.ОбработатьДанныеДляПереходаНаНовуюВерсию".

Было давно что то подобное, но там быстро ошибка выскакивала. Отлаживал с помощью внешней обработки вызывал
ОбновлениеИнформационнойБазыСлужебный.ВыполнитьОтложенноеОбновление(); и отладчиком.
Сейчас попробовал и что то подвисло все и прервал
1 wms
 
27.12.18
13:05
вызвать из внешней обработки саму процедуру ОбработатьДанныеКорректировокРегистровДляПереходаНаНовуюВерсию(Параметры)  можно было бы, но какие там нужны параметры?
2 wms
 
27.12.18
13:07
пока писал, сам увидел что там всего пара параметров. попробую.
3 wms
 
27.12.18
17:16
Ошибку я нашел. Но, отладить моим способом проблематично. надо запускаться как то от имени пользователя под которым выполняется регламентное задание по обновлению.
Как это сделать?
Иначе там куча параметров сеанса не задана и не могу под отладкой нормально все пройти
4 wms
 
27.12.18
17:21
Ошибка в данных + УСОшники (1С:ERP Управление строительной организацией ) в новом релизе не учли некоторые доки при обновлении регистров.
Спасибо добрые люди, я целый день убил на поиск этих ошибок.

Как искать проблемные доки?
На имя регистра под которым запускается процедура в консоли выполнить запрос и там появятся проблемные документы:
ВЫБРАТЬ *
ИЗ
    РегистрНакопления.РасчетыСКлиентами.Изменения КАК ТаблицаРегистраИзменения